#602c4a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#602c4a is composed of 37.6% red, 17.3%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 325.4 degrees, a saturation of 37.1% and a lightness of 27.5%. #602c4a color hex could be obtained by blending #c05894 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#602c4a color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#602c4a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#602c4a has RGB values of R:96, G:44,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.23,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6302794.

Shades and Tints of #602c4a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#602c4a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4247 is the less saturated color, while #8b0151 is the most saturated one.
